Abstract
The mechanism of promoted carbon oxidation in the presence of Pt catalysts and the effect of support materials for the Pt catalysts were studied. Addition of trace quantities of SO2 to the reactant gas containing NO and H2O substantially enhanced the oxidation rate. The promotional effect of SO2 was attributed to SO3 (or H2SO4), produced from SO2 over Pt, which may work as a catalyst that accelerates the oxidation of carbon by NO2. Pt catalysts supported on non-basic metal oxides such as Ta2O5, Nb2O5, WO3, SnO2 and SiO2 showed high activities for this reaction.
